Crocodile print nails

Crocodile Nails Final Image

Step by Step

Salon System Gellux expert, Julie-Anne Larivière, shows how to incorporate one of the hottest trends of the moment into a nail design – crocodile print.

Step 1
Prepare all the nails and wipe over with the Salon System Gellux Prep + Wipe. Apply the Gellux Fast Bond and let dry for 30 seconds. Then apply the Gellux Cover Pink Base Coat and cure for 30 seconds. Next, apply two layers of Salon System Gellux in Daisy Chain, curing between each layer.
Step 2
Then, start to paint random patches of Salon System Gellux in Goldmine on each nail and cure.
Step 3
Apply a very thin layer of Gellux Easy Off Base Coat (do not substitute this, as it will not work). Then, dip a medium liner in Salon System Gellux in Rush Hour and create the crocodile scales. Leave a couple of millimetres between each scale to allow room for the gel to bloom. Cure for 30 seconds.
Step 4
Repeat the last step for all nails, making sure to remember to leave space between the scales to bloom and cure one finger at a time.
Step 5
Now dip a fine brush or medium liner in Salon System Gellux in Gold Rush and outline the edges of the crocodile patches, cure again.
Step 6
Finally, apply the Gellux Mirror Glaze Top Coat and cure for 60 seconds. Next, wipe the nails with Gellux Prep+Wipe and Gellux Nail & Cuticle Oil.
